Holding a Masters degree in Industrial Design from the Royal College of Art and a Bachelor degree from Central Saint Martins, Chris spent his early career mastering the tactical execution of design. Working in-house with leading direct-to-consumer brands across the US, Germany, and Denmark, including Casio, Audi, Lego, and Nokia, he shaped early-stage concepts and delivered market-ready solutions for consumer electronics, mobility, and interactive play. During this time, he led product design efforts from initial concept to market delivery, integrating technical feasibility with user-centered thinking.
-
Seeking to understand the macro-level drivers behind consumer behavior, Chris transitioned to an Insight & Strategy Consultant role at the innovation firm ReD Associates. Here, he led cross-functional teams specialising in business-applied anthropology, designing and conducting ethnographic research to transform insights into tangible growth opportunities and innovation roadmaps.
He subsequently brought this strategic mindset back into the corporate environment as Head of Design at Tetra Pak. Over five years, he drove significant organisational transformation by designing new business processes to embed user-centricity into the product development framework, while building and managing a global cross-functional design team.
-
Chris’s deep expertise in innovation naturally led him to leadership roles within strategic design consultancies, where he consistently drove commercial growth and client impact. As Head of the Consulting Practice at the Copenhagen Institute of Interaction Design (CIID), he managed the P&L and strategically repositioned the market offering to drive differentiation, securing and leading strategic engagements with major clients like Lego and Schneider Electric. He then joined Designit as Strategic Design Director, where he continued to cultivate key client accounts across the Nordics, securing and leading strategic engagements with firms like GN Hearing, Leo Pharma, and Velux.
His consulting leadership culminated in his role as Director of Strategy and Insight and later Head of Strategy & Business Design at STAR, where he spearheaded the growth of a global strategy practice, that operated across the US, EU, and APAC, he served Tier 1 global enterprises such as Toyota, Nissan, Hyundai, Allianz, Roche Diagnostics.
